Organic Wheat Four Demand Continues to Trend Higher

 

Organic corn prices remain steady with little movement in the spot market. There have been also few trades reported for Q4. Oganic corn prices in PA have been reported as high at $360 per short ton as and low at $345 per short ton for the Q4. Non-GMO corn premiums relative to conventional also remain steady hovering near $0.20 premium, excluding any transportation.  Organic wheat prices remain stable but subdued. Current depressed organic corn prices continue to weigh on feed wheat. Merchandisers continue to be concerned about the price of organic soybeans and organic soybean meal.
